About CRY:

CRY is India’s most trusted NGO working on the issue of child rights for the last 42 years. Over the years CRY has impacted the lives of over 3 million children in India. CRY has many firsts to her credit over the years in Resource Generation, Development Support, Brand Communications, People practices, and Finance. CRY’s reach is Pan India with a presence in 19 states. CRY works to ensure happier childhoods for India’s children.

Your Challenge:

At CRY – Child Rights and You, you’ll be using your professional skills and experience to help restore to underprivileged Indian children their basic rights to – survival, development, protection and participation. CRY has a holistic approach to development based on the child rights framework with community empowerment as a key ingredient. CRY also places strong emphasis on networking with other NGOs and advocacy efforts to influence macro policies for children.

CRY’s assistance to the child development initiatives isn’t just financial. Our Development support team enables our partners work through capacity building, infrastructure support, sharing of ideas and information, networking and joint planning, monitoring and evaluation impact, research, documentation and government interface.
